Key Tasks
- •Establishing job requirements from drawings and specifications, and laying out installation reference points
- •Drilling holes, installing mounting brackets and cutting, bending and threading piping
- •Installing and repairing components such as compressors, motors, condensers, evaporators, switches and gauges, and copper lines for steam, gas, refrigerant, compressed air, oil and chilled water
- •Bolting, soldering, riveting, welding and brazing pipes to connect equipment, and checking alignment and accuracy of fit
- •Filling systems with gas or fluid to check for leaks
- •Test-operating refrigeration systems, checking mechanisms and making adjustments
- •Removing test gas and fluid using vacuum pumps, and filling with refrigerant
- •Checking and overhauling refrigeration systems, diagnosing faults and repairing and replacing defective components
- •Adjusting system controls and mechanisms and reassembling systems
- •Recording causes of malfunctioning and action taken
